You might like to know that the UK Python Association now has a node on
the matrix network with a 'community' room open to anyone.

To join, you'll need to:
1) choose a matrix client (element is the well known one. There's a list of 
others at https://matrix.org/clients/)
2) register an account on a matrix node (matrix.org is the best known. There's 
a list of others at https://www.hello-matrix.net/public_servers.php)
3) join our room. Its address is #community:uk.python.org

You can read all about the matrix network at https://matrix.org (TLDR;
it's a federated system based on an open standard which is maintained by
a UK non-profit).
